linux中断命令重设快捷键

在Linux系统的日常使用中,中断命令是一项非常重要的功能,它能够让用户在程序运行过程中及时停止或控制程序的执行。而默认的中断命令快捷键可能并不符合每个用户的使用习惯,因此重设快捷键就显得尤为必要。通过重设快捷键,用户可以根据自己的操作习惯和需求,更加便捷地使用中断命令,提高工作效率。

在Linux系统里,中断命令通常与信号相关。最常见的中断信号是SIGINT,它一般对应着Ctrl+C这个快捷键。当我们在终端中运行一个程序时,按下Ctrl+C,就会向该程序发送SIGINT信号,程序接收到这个信号后,通常会停止当前的操作并退出。对于一些用户来说,Ctrl+C可能不太方便按,或者在某些特定的工作场景下,需要使用其他的快捷键来实现中断功能。

要重设中断命令的快捷键,我们首先需要了解Linux系统中快捷键设置的基本原理。在Linux中,快捷键的设置通常是通过修改配置文件来实现的。不同的桌面环境可能有不同的配置文件和设置方法。例如,在GNOME桌面环境中,我们可以通过图形化界面来设置快捷键。打开“设置”应用程序,找到“键盘”选项,在这里可以看到系统当前的快捷键设置列表。在列表中找到与中断命令相关的设置项,通常可以在“应用程序快捷键”或者“自定义快捷键”中找到。点击相应的设置项,然后按下我们想要设置的新快捷键组合,系统会自动保存这个设置。

除了通过图形化界面设置,我们也可以通过修改配置文件来实现快捷键的重设。以Bash shell为例,我们可以编辑用户主目录下的.bashrc文件。在这个文件中,我们可以使用bind命令来重新绑定快捷键。例如,我们想要将中断命令的快捷键从Ctrl+C改为Ctrl+X,可以在.bashrc文件中添加如下代码:

```

bind -x '"\C-x": kill -SIGINT $$'

```

这段代码的作用是将Ctrl+X绑定到发送SIGINT信号的操作上。当我们按下Ctrl+X时,就会向当前的shell进程发送SIGINT信号,从而实现中断操作。修改完.bashrc文件后,我们需要重新加载这个文件,使其生效。可以使用以下命令来重新加载:

```

source ~/.bashrc

```

在一些特定的应用程序中,也可以单独设置快捷键。例如,在Vim编辑器中,我们可以通过在.vimrc文件中添加相应的配置来重设快捷键。如果我们想要在Vim中使用Ctrl+Q来中断当前的操作,可以在.vimrc文件中添加如下代码:

```

nnoremap :q!

```

这段代码的意思是在普通模式下,按下Ctrl+Q会执行强制退出的操作。

重设Linux中断命令的快捷键可以让我们更加灵活地使用系统,提高操作的便捷性。无论是通过图形化界面还是修改配置文件,我们都可以根据自己的需求来定制快捷键,从而更好地适应不同的工作场景。在实际操作过程中,我们需要注意不同桌面环境和应用程序的设置方法可能会有所不同,需要根据具体情况进行调整。在修改配置文件时,要小心谨慎,避免因错误的配置导致系统出现问题。通过合理地重设快捷键,我们可以让Linux系统的使用更加高效和舒适。

网友留言(0 条)

发表评论

验证码